Initial public offerings next week

NEW YORK — The following is a list of initial public offerings planned for the coming week. Sources include Renaissance Capital, Greenwich, CT and SEC filings.

Week of February 4

AutoGenomics Inc. - Vista, Calif., 6 million shares, priced $9 to $11, managed by Leerink Swann. Proposed Nasdaq symbol AGMX. Business: Provides a molecular diagnostics system for genetic testing in clinical laboratories.

Boise Cascade Co. - Boise, Idaho, 11.8 million shares, priced $16 to $18, managed by BofA Merrill Lynch and Goldman Sachs. Proposed NYSE Symbol BCC. Business: North American wood products manufacturer and building materials distributor.

ExOne Co. (The) - North Huntingdon, Pa., 5 million shares, priced $14 to $16, managed by FBR Capital Markets. Proposed Nasdaq symbol XONE. Business: Provider of 3D printing machines and printed products to industrial customers.

Health Insurance Innovations Inc. - Tampa, Fla., 4.67 million class A shares, priced $14 to $16, managed by Credit Suisse, Citigroup, and BofA Merrill Lynch. Proposed Nasdaq symbol HIIQ. Business: Offers web-based medical insurance plans for the uninsured and underinsured.

National Commercial Bank Jamaica Ltd. - Kingston, Jamaica, 16.07 million American depositary shares, each representing 50 ordinary shares, priced $13 to $15, managed by J.P. Morgan and Macquarie Capital. Proposed NYSE symbol NCJ. Business: Jamaica’s largest commercial bank.

New Source Energy Partners LP - Oklahoma City, Okla., 4 million common units, priced $19 to $21, managed by Baird, Stifel Nicolaus Weisel, and BMO Capital Markets. Proposed NYSE symbol NSLP. Business: New Source Energy-sponsored LP formed to own OK-based oil and gas assets.

QGOG Constellation S.A. - Luxembourg, 27.5 million shares, priced $19 to $21, managed by J.P. Morgan, BofA Merrill Lynch, and Itau BBA. Proposed NYSE symbol QGOG. Business: Brazilian provider of offshore oil and gas drilling.

ZAIS Financial Corp. - Red Bank, N.J., 5.65 million shares, priced at $21 each, managed by Deutsche Bank, Citigroup, and Barclays. Proposed NYSE symbol ZFC. Business: Mortgage REIT that invests in agency and non-agency RMBS.
